WebApr 10, 2024 · Drugs that cause hair loss are known as "drug-induced alopecia," and they can happen in a variety of ways. Some medications have the potential to disrupt the normal cycle of hair growth, leading to thinning or premature hair loss. Other medications may cause hair follicle inflammation or damage, resulting in hair loss.
